Nicklas Backstrom to miss game vs.Oilers

Backstrom will miss tonight's game against the Edmonton Oilers because of nagging problems with his fractured left thumb, an injury that was suffered Feb. 21 against the Pittsburgh Penguins.

Zimmerman's oblique issue a 'non-factor'

The Nationals are headed to Jupiter for today's game against the Marlins, but Zimmerman will stay behind, sitting out his third straight game due to his slightly hurt oblique muscle.

Cautionary words about Strasburg's mechanics

Stephen Strasburg was on the field in Viera, Fla., with the Nationals this morning and reportedly was looking good as he threw on flat ground.
